Former Lincare CEO Delays Competitor Role, Commits to $25K Electronic Device Review

The former Chief Executive of Lincare Inc., a prominent supplier of health care equipment and gas, has agreed to forgo the commencement of his new role at a competing company for a period of 45 days after the initially decided start date of September 1. In addition to this hiatus, he has pledged to contribute a sum of up to $25,000 to fund a review of his electronic devices, in accordance with a stipulation.
